子棋与区块链的关系探究

子棋和区块链有何关系?

子棋(AlphaGo)是由DeepMind开发的一款人工智能围棋程序,而区块链是一种基于分布式账本技术的去中心化系统。虽然子棋和区块链是两个概念上截然不同的技术,但它们在某些方面存在一定的联系。

子棋作为一种人工智能程序,使用了深度学习和强化学习等技术,通过大量的数据和自我训练来提高下棋水平。而区块链技术则是为了实现去中心化的信任机制,通过分布式的节点共同验证和管理交易数据。子棋和区块链都涉及到人工智能和数据处理,因此在某些应用场景下可以考虑它们的结合。

如何将子棋与区块链相结合?

将子棋与区块链相结合的方式主要是通过智能合约技术。智能合约是一种在区块链上执行的自动化合约,其中包含了预先定义的规则和条件。通过智能合约,可以实现子棋作为一个可信赖的第三方参与棋局的记录和验证。

以围棋比赛为例,参赛选手可以通过智能合约发起比赛请求,并将比赛结果保存在区块链上。子棋可以作为一个中立的执棋方,通过参与智能合约的执行来验证比赛的合法性和结果的准确性。这样不仅可以提高比赛的可信度,还可以避免纠纷和争议。

子棋与区块链结合的优势是什么?

子棋和区块链结合的方式带来了一些显著的优势:

首先,区块链可以提供去中心化的信任机制,确保比赛结果的公正和透明。参赛选手和观众可以通过查看区块链上的交易记录来验证比赛的结果,消除了中心化机构的信任问题。

其次,子棋作为一个具有高水平棋艺的AI程序,可以提供高质量的执棋服务。通过与智能合约结合,子棋可以作为一个可信赖的第三方,参与比赛的管理和结果的验证。

最后,子棋和区块链的结合可以为围棋爱好者和专业选手提供更多的参与机会。通过智能合约,任何人都可以发起比赛并邀请子棋进行执棋,实现线上比赛的全球化和去中心化。

子棋与区块链结合的应用场景有哪些?

子棋和区块链结合的应用场景主要涉及到围棋比赛和棋局记录的领域。

首先,对于围棋比赛来说,子棋可以作为一个全球范围内的顶级AI执棋方,与人类选手进行对弈。通过区块链和智能合约的技术,可以实现比赛结果的公正和透明,并为选手和观众提供更多参与比赛的机会。

其次,子棋与区块链结合可以用于棋局记录和棋谱的管理。通过将棋局记录保存在区块链上,可以确保数据的安全性和不可篡改性。同时,围棋爱好者和研究者可以通过区块链技术更方便地获取和分享棋谱数据。

子棋和区块链结合可能存在的挑战是什么?

子棋和区块链结合的方式也可能面临一些挑战:

首先,子棋作为一个AI程序,其背后的算法和数据可能涉及商业机密和知识产权。如何在保护商业利益的前提下,将子棋与区块链开放共享,是一个需要解决的问题。

其次,区块链技术目前还存在性能和扩展性的限制。围棋作为一种复杂的棋类游戏,涉及到大量的数据和计算。如何在区块链中高效地处理和存储这些数据,是一个需要解决的技术难题。

最后,子棋和区块链结合的方案需要被广泛接受和采纳。比赛组织者、选手和观众需要了解和接受这种新的技术方案,并愿意在实际应用中使用。

子棋和区块链结合的发展前景如何?

子棋和区块链结合的发展前景可以说是充满潜力的。

首先,区块链技术作为一种新兴的分布式账本技术,具有去中心化、安全可靠等特点,可以为围棋比赛和棋局记录领域带来创新的解决方案。

其次,子棋作为一个在围棋领域具有极高水平的AI程序,与区块链的结合可以为棋局记录和比赛管理提供更高水平的服务。

最后,围棋作为一项全球性的智力运动,拥有庞大的爱好者群体和潜在市场。子棋和区块链结合的方案可以为这些人提供更多参与的机会,并推动围棋的普及和发展。

问题7:子棋和区块链结合对围棋的影响是什么?

子棋和区块链结合对围棋的影响是多方面的。

首先,子棋和区块链的结合可以提高比赛的公正性和透明度,减少纠纷和争议。通过区块链和智能合约的技术,比赛结果可以被记录和验证,消除了人为干扰的可能。

其次,子棋作为一个顶级AI程序,与区块链的结合可以为围棋比赛提供更高水平的执棋服务。参赛选手可以在与子棋对局中提高自己的水平,同时观众也可以通过观看与子棋对局的比赛来学习和欣赏围棋。

最后,子棋和区块链结合的方案可以为围棋爱好者和专业选手提供更多的参与机会和资源。通过智能合约和区块链技术,任何人都可以发起比赛并邀请子棋进行执棋,实现线上比赛的全球化和去中心化。